IEER, Ventilation & Controls — What Drives Comfort and Cost
Commercial comfort (and energy spend) hinges on three levers: equipment efficiency, right-sized ventilation, and controls. For packaged units, IEER (part-load efficiency) often matters more than nameplate tonnage—most buildings run at part load all day. Proper ventilation (economizers, ERVs, demand control via CO₂) keeps air fresh without over-cooling outside air in RGV heat and humidity. Finally, controls—staging, supply-air setpoints, fan/ventilation scheduling—prevent short-cycling, humidity creep, and hot/cold complaints. We evaluate these together so upgrades pay back with fewer service calls, steadier temps, and lower bills.

Signs Your Facility Needs Commercial HVAC Service
Hot/cold complaints by zone, rising energy bills, short-cycling, breaker trips, water on the roof or in the mechanical room, musty odors or high indoor humidity, ice on coils or lines, noisy bearings/belts, poor ventilation (stale air or high CO₂), frequent filter clogging, or repeated lockouts/alarms are red flags. Our Commercial HVAC Service Process
Triage & Scope. Discuss complaints, hours, and access; set a single point of contact and safety plan.
Site Walk & Options. Verify equipment, roof access/curbs, electrical/gas/condensate, and ventilation; provide written options and pricing.
Scheduling & Permits. Coordinate low-impact windows; handle permits/inspections and crane/rigging when required.
Protect & LOTO. Roof/space protection, signage, and lockout/tagout for safe work.
Execute Work. Repair or replace equipment; set curb adapter, electrical/gas/condensate to code; belts, filters, sensors addressed.
Commission & Balance. Verify airflow/static, superheat/subcooling, staging, economizer operation, CO₂/ventilation setpoints, and quiet run.
Clean Up & Closeout. Tidy the site, haul away debris, label equipment, and deliver a report with readings, photos, and maintenance recommendations.

Repair or replace—how do we decide?
We compare age, condition, efficiency (IEER), repair history, and parts availability. If a major repair nears 30–40% of replacement and the unit is older/inefficient, replacement often wins on total cost.

How often should we schedule maintenance?
At least twice per year (spring/fall). Kitchens, salons, and dusty environments often need quarterly visits for filters/coils/drains.
